Downplaying the Devil

August 11, 2025 by Tim Sherfy

Christians spend too much time downplaying the Devil. I’m sure you are familiar with the old adage, “Hell hath no fury like a woman scorned.” The typical response to hearing that is a smile and a knowing nod. Did you ever consider how ridiculous that statement is? Hell has no fury like a fallen human? Are we serious? It’s one more example of how flippant we can be when discussing things we should take with the utmost seriousness.

We’ve reduced the power of Satan to that of a byline or a joke. This is where it is typical for a writer to give the caveat of something like, “We have to be careful not to take this to extremes, or fall into legalism.” But you know what? I hate caveats. Truth is truth, and the fact it makes some uncomfortable is no reason to soften it. We need to treat the power of Satan and the power of God with the respect and trepidation both deserve.

Redeemed from Sin

August 7, 2025 by Tim Sherfy

There is nothing in this world we need or should even desire that has any connection with sin. Sin is a great offense to God, and if we love Him, we will do nothing against Him on purpose. Why would we, being redeemed from sin, desire to continue to dabble in it (Romans 6:1-2)? In his first epistle, John remarks that if we love God, we will not indulge in habitual sin (1 John 3:9; 1 John 5:18).

When God transforms your heart, you no longer desire your old life (2 Corinthians 5:17). We are a new creation with new dreams and desires. Those dreams and desires will align with the will of our King and Savior (Romans 12:2; Philippians 2:13). True repentance leads to real transformation, and real transformation cannot result in a heart that continues to burn for sin.

Faithfulness

August 4, 2025 by Tim Sherfy

One of my favorite parables is that of the vineyard workers (Matthew 20:1-16), as it provides a great lesson on faithfulness. In it, Jesus tells how a landowner goes to the marketplace early in the morning and hires several workers, agreeing to pay them a denarius for the day’s work. The landowner goes back to the marketplace three times throughout the day, and a last time at 5:00pm to hire additional workers.

His only promise of wages to any of those was he would pay them “whatever is right.” At 6:00 he instructs his agent to call the workers in and pay them, beginning with the last hired and moving backwards to the first. Those hired last received a denarius, so when those hired first came to collect their wages, they were thinking they would get more. However, they also received a denarius.
